Result shows why we were cautious - Mercedes

Mercedes boss Toto Wolff says the outcome of the United States Grand Prix justified the manufacturer’s caution, as Lewis Hamilton’s potential title celebrations were put on ice. Hamilton had triumphed at the previous four Grands Prix and arrived at the Circuit of the Americas unbeaten at the venue since 2013. A victory, with Sebastian Vettel third or lower, would have sealed the 2018 title for Hamilton, and he went on to take pole position, as his penalised rival was left in fifth.
